Transaction 582262c35ffbd9b3fc4ab119b8b0e2d726069f8e1045eea86ada8e386e6e5d79

6 Input
2 Outputs
  • 582262c35ffbd9b3fc4ab119b8b0e2d726069f8e1045eea86ada8e386e6e5d79:0
  • value  5635646
    address  3CnPCdtT5LeaQpbFmfwBekbFDEYPQ6HUmu
  • 582262c35ffbd9b3fc4ab119b8b0e2d726069f8e1045eea86ada8e386e6e5d79:1
  • value  33480000
    address  3BMEXAiez6PKa8Kzq2Tf2zbihDjCyrwbCg